UKBC Director Sean Whiting and two team members are bracing themselves for a chilly winter as they prepare to shave their heads in a quest to raise funds for Children’s Cancer and Leukaemia Group.

Children’s Cancer and Leukaemia Group is a leading children’s cancer charity and the UK and Ireland’s professional association for those involved in treating and caring for children with cancer.

CCLG is the only organisation which brings together all professionals working with childhood cancer to share their experience and knowledge, which allows CCLG to invest in valuable research and technology to support those living with childhood cancer.

The UKBC team decided to embark upon this fundraiser after sadly hearing about four-year-old George, the son of a local estate agent diagnosed with cancer earlier this year.

Sean Whiting, Director of UKBC, commented: “After hearing the devastating news about George but still seeing his fighting attitude, it inspired me and the team to embark upon a fundraiser that could help support the fantastic charity who has been helping George and his family.

On the 31t of October, we will be shaving our heads to show our support. We have already raised over £1,300 but would love to double or even triple this!”

Alongside Sean, Engineers Adam and Jake will also be taking part.
